843 558
142 038
$ 62 295. 11
+ 0.73 %
Address
PUBKEY+P2PKH
Balance
0BTC
$ 0
Total received 21.50032141BTC
Total sent 21.50032141BTC
Transactions
2 263
Received 1 567
Sent 696
Transactions